Why Do My Plumbing Pipes Make A Knocking Noise
To detect loud plumbing, it is essential to determine initial whether the undesirable noises happen on the system's inlet side-in other words, when water is transformed on-or on the drainpipe side. Noises on the inlet side have varied causes: excessive water pressure, worn shutoff and also tap components, incorrectly linked pumps or other appliances, incorrectly placed pipeline fasteners, and also plumbing runs containing too many limited bends or various other limitations. Sounds on the drain side usually stem from poor area or, similar to some inlet side sound, a design including limited bends.

Hissing


Hissing noise that occurs when a tap is opened a little normally signals excessive water pressure. Consult your neighborhood public utility if you suspect this trouble; it will certainly be able to tell you the water stress in your area and can mount a pressurereducing shutoff on the incoming water supply pipeline if needed.

Other Inlet Side Noises


Squeaking, squealing, scratching, snapping, and also tapping usually are brought on by the growth or contraction of pipelines, typically copper ones supplying warm water. The noises occur as the pipelines slide against loosened bolts or strike nearby residence framing. You can often identify the location of the trouble if the pipes are subjected; just comply with the sound when the pipelines are making noise. Probably you will uncover a loosened pipe wall mount or an area where pipelines lie so near floor joists or various other framing items that they clatter against them. Affixing foam pipeline insulation around the pipes at the point of get in touch with should correct the problem. Make certain straps and also hangers are safe and supply sufficient assistance. Where possible, pipeline fasteners must be attached to large structural aspects such as foundation wall surfaces instead of to mounting; doing so lessens the transmission of resonances from plumbing to surface areas that can enhance and also move them. If connecting bolts to framing is inevitable, cover pipes with insulation or various other resilient material where they speak to fasteners, as well as sandwich completions of new bolts in between rubber washers when installing them.
Dealing with plumbing runs that struggle with flow-restricting limited or countless bends is a last option that must be undertaken only after seeking advice from a knowledgeable plumbing professional. Sadly, this scenario is rather usual in older houses that may not have been built with indoor plumbing or that have seen a number of remodels, particularly by novices.

Babbling or Shrilling


Extreme chattering or shrilling that takes place when a valve or tap is activated, which usually disappears when the fitting is opened completely, signals loosened or malfunctioning inner parts. The solution is to replace the valve or faucet with a new one.
Pumps and devices such as cleaning devices as well as dishwashing machines can transfer motor noise to pipes if they are improperly connected. Link such products to plumbing with plastic or rubber hoses-never inflexible pipe-to isolate them.

Drain Noise


On the drain side of plumbing, the chief objectives are to remove surface areas that can be struck by falling or rushing water as well as to protect pipelines to have unavoidable sounds.
In new building, tubs, shower stalls, commodes, and also wallmounted sinks and also basins should be set on or against resilient underlayments to decrease the transmission of noise with them. Water-saving commodes and also taps are much less loud than conventional models; install them instead of older types even if codes in your area still permit using older fixtures.
Drainpipes that do not run vertically to the basement or that branch into horizontal pipeline runs sustained at flooring joists or various other mounting existing specifically bothersome sound issues. Such pipes are big enough to radiate significant vibration; they also carry significant amounts of water, which makes the situation even worse. In brand-new building and construction, specify cast-iron soil pipes (the large pipelines that drain pipes commodes) if you can manage them. Their enormity consists of much of the noise made by water passing through them. Additionally, avoid routing drainpipes in wall surfaces shown to rooms as well as spaces where people gather. Wall surfaces having drains ought to be soundproofed as was explained previously, making use of double panels of sound-insulating fiberboard and also wallboard. Pipes themselves can be wrapped with unique fiberglass insulation produced the purpose; such pipelines have an invulnerable vinyl skin (often containing lead). Outcomes are not always sufficient.

Thudding


Thudding noise, usually accompanied by trembling pipelines, when a faucet or device valve is switched off is a condition called water hammer. The sound and resonance are caused by the reverberating wave of stress in the water, which all of a sudden has no area to go. In some cases opening up a valve that discharges water promptly into an area of piping containing a limitation, joint, or tee fitting can generate the same problem.
Water hammer can generally be cured by setting up installations called air chambers or shock absorbers in the plumbing to which the problem shutoffs or taps are connected. These gadgets permit the shock wave created by the halted circulation of water to dissipate airborne they contain, which (unlike water) is compressible.
Older plumbing systems might have brief vertical sections of capped pipeline behind wall surfaces on faucet runs for the very same purpose; these can eventually full of water, lowering or destroying their effectiveness. The cure is to drain pipes the water system entirely by shutting off the major water supply shutoff and opening up all faucets. Then open up the primary supply shutoff and shut the faucets one by one, beginning with the faucet nearest the shutoff and finishing with the one farthest away.

WHY IS MY PLUMBING MAKING SO MUCH NOISE?


This noise indeed sounds like someone is banging a hammer against your pipes! It happens when a faucet is opened, allowed to run for a bit, then quickly shut — causing the rushing water to slam against the shut-off valve.



To remedy this, you’ll need to check and refill your air chamber. Air chambers are filled with — you guessed it — air and help absorb the shock of moving water (that comes to a sudden stop). Over time, these chambers can fill with water, making them less effective.

Cracks or Ticks


Cracking or ticking typically comes from hot water going through cold, copper pipes. This causes the copper to expand resulting in a cracking or ticking sound. Once the pipes stop expanding, the noise should stop as well.



Pro tip: you may want to lower the temperature of your water heater to see if that helps lessen the sound, or wrapping the pipe in insulation can also help muffle the noise.


Bangs


Bangs typically come from water pressure that’s too high. To test for high water pressure, get a pressure gauge and attach it to your faucet. Water pressure should be no higher than 80 psi (pounds per square inch) and also no lower than 40 psi. If you find a number greater than 80 psi, then you’ve found your problem!
